It is getting close to that time of year when we are going to be entertaining more than usual and we will need a Master Plan in order to remember everything on our lists.
Entertaining can be stressful, there are so many things to think of and plan for, things to purchase, not to mention when we are going to have the event.
With this handy checklist, you will be stress-free, all areas will be well planned for and you will be ready for the big event. By learning how to manage your time, priorities and life you will be able to enjoy the holidays knowing that you have everything organized.
Things to Decide
What is the parties themer
Will you have drinks, punch, and sodas?
Will you have a sit down meal, buffet, appetizers, Snacks, Breads, cakes?
How many people will you invite?
What is the date and time of your party and by when should they RSVP
Is the party at your home or do you have to reserve a place?
What types of food are you going to offer?
Is someone else going to help you plan and execute the party?
If so, what will their responsibilities be?
Plan a time chart for things that need to be accomplished
Cost's to Plan forr
Decorating
Table piece, tablecloth, napkins, paper plates if used, as well as cutlery and cupsr
Food and beverages-liquors, soda, juices-olives, mushrooms etc.
Caterer- if applicabler
Rental space-if applicabler
Entertainment or Music
Extra tables, chairs, Nescos, coffee pots etc.
Invitations, postage and envelopes
First Steps
Make your guest listr
Make out the invitations and mail themr
Purchase the decorationsr
Purchase tableware itemsr
Contract for a hall or rental place to have the partyr
Contract for the caterer-if applicabler
Pick out the music or contract with DJ or Entertainment Service
Contract with any rentalsr
Start purchasing things for your menu
Plan for Yourself toor
Pick out the clothes, jewelry and shoes that you want to wearr
Get the clothes cleaned and ready to gor
Make an appointment to get your hair and nails doner
Two Weeks Before
Check your list and make sure that you have everything available that you will needr
Check to make sure that all food is purchasedr
Check the liquor cabinet for the last minute itemsr
Confirm with guests of the time and dater
Check with all contracted people that everything is running smoothly
Four Days Before
Shop for last minute itemsr
Gather all necessary things togetherr
Make a list of items that have to be returned to other people
Three Days Before
Clean the houser
Wash and wax the floorsr
Hang the decorationsr
Set up the extra tables and chairsr
Make a list of the things that you will serve so you don't forget to put anything outr
Pick out the dishes and utensils that you will use to serve items
The Day Before
Cut all vegetables and arrange if serving coldr
Get meat ready- cook ahead that way you can just heat upr
Get all food items finished that can be reheated the following day
THE BIG DAY
Put the tablecloth on and the centerpiecer
Add the plates, knives, forks and napkinsr
Don't forget the salt, pepper and butterr
Put everything that needs to be warmed, in the Nescos, Slow Cookers and ovenr
Go get your nails and hair doner
Get dressedr
Turn the music on and light a few candlesr
Greet your guestsr
Get the beverages readyr
Serve the meal or food that you took such great pride in planning
